Cognitive Behavioral Therapy Certification Guide
Embarking on the journey to pursue certification in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) highlights your passion to this influential therapeutic approach. Starting your path, it's crucial to understand the essential prerequisites. CBT certification typically involves finishing a rigorous program, followed by guidance hours with an experienced CBT practitioner. Moreover, you'll likely need to pass a certification test administered by a respected body.
- Consider various CBT training programs offered by universities, institutions, and professional associations.
- Verify the program you choose is accredited by a relevant body.
- Gain practical experience through mentored clinical hours.
Throughout your certification journey, stay informed on the latest research and developments in CBT. By diligently following these steps, you can successfully earn your CBT certification and make a difference the lives of those seeking support.
